ispmanager received another update. Here's what's new in the beta and stable versions.
Beta release 6.59.0
Telegram notifications
You can receive notifications from ispmanager via Telegram - in private messages or in the community. For instructions on how to create a bot and connect it to ispmanager, see the documentation.
Design improvements
The new menu will become more convenient and beautiful. We have added the ability to minimize it to enlarge the workspace of the screen and changed the design of icons.
The dashboard in ispmanager is used by default as the start page. But now you can change it in the panel settings. The link to the home page is always available on the left in the top navigation menu. By the way, it has also been updated and made more compact.

Stable release 6.58.0
Main menu updates
Previously, in ispmanager 6 Lite, Host, Pro, you could use the alternative main menu. It was taken from the previous generation of the panel - ispmanager 5. Starting with the beta release of August 30, the option to use the ispmanager 5 menu has been disabled. And on September 27 this change was included into the stable release.
Only the new menu remains available to users. The layout and names of some sections in it are different - if you have any questions about navigation, we invite you to ask them in the community to technical support.
In the Business version, the menu remains unchanged.
Interface improvements
Some data can be edited directly in the tables without opening a separate form. So, for example, you can change the names of files and directories in the file manager and levels in the logging settings.
It became more convenient to adjust the width of the tables: when you drag one column, neighboring columns adjust to the new size.

Another improvement for tables is data filtering. You can open this setting by right-clicking in the table header or select filtering directly in the required cell.
When you create a website, you can immediately deploy a database for it. Previously, you would have had to go to another section of the panel to do this.

Managing PHP versions for each website in the Business version
Recently, we told you that in ispmanager Business you can install PHP versions separately for each website, even if you do not use CloudLinux. Now this update goes to the stable version. Read more in the news:Configuring alternative PHP versions for ispmanager Business.
Changes
- The ImunifyAV and Site.pro modules are not installed by default when you install the panel.
- The number of password code attempts for two-step authentication is limited. After three unsuccessful login attempts, access to the panel is blocked for half a minute.
- Added an option to permanently hide the update warning banner.
